riot js state management

If possible, I would like to translate this article and share it with Korean developers, can I translate it?For sure, use anything you’d like. Use Git or checkout with SVN using the web URL. You pass a string Now that we’ve got our subscribe method, guess what comes next? If you want to stay safe you should use dashed names (see You can specify a pre-processor with Your component will be compiled with the selected preprocessor only if it was previously Once a component is created you can mount it on the page as follows:Some example uses of the mount method:A document can contain multiple instances of the same component.Riot gives you access to your component DOM elements via If you need to access the DOM inside Riot, you’ll want to take a look at the Now that we know how to get DOM elements in the You can pass initial properties for components in the second argument.The passed data can be anything, ranging from a simple object to a full application API. Explore a career at Riot Let’s start with an extended A Riot component is a combination of layout (HTML) and logic (JavaScript). No dramas. It’s a “done list” that adds up the things you’ve achieved today. Update — September 2019. Libraries like Redux, MobX and Vuex make managing cross-component state almost trivial. It’ll be used as a parent class that other components classes will Like I said earlier, we’ve got three components to make and their all going to Open up that file and paste this whole chunk of code in there:I hope that code is pretty self-explanatory after what we’ve learned earlier in this tutorial, but let’s skim through it anyway. State happens to be the actual object that represents the current state of your Store, and it can keep streaming as changes are made to it. On version 0.1.10 we add a important feature to the library. Official Website( Documentation, Quick Start, … Let’s now wrap up by hooking up the two separate ends of the app and make the whole thing work together. We do this because we want to check if there’s actually any content to pass to the store next. If your expression grows in complexity consider moving some of logic to the “onBeforeUpdate” callback. We’ll need to add an initial state, some Open up that file and add the following:This is pretty self-explanatory. Simplest centralized state management for Riot.JSA riot-state store consists of following properties: If there are more than one store it is possible to access them in an A javascript object containing functions. Riot automatically detects all of the valid HTML boolean attributes.You can also use an object spread expression to define multiple attributes. The generic tools let you mix and match design patterns you prefer most. We’ll go ahead and start fleshing that out now.Let’s first outline what this does.The Store is our central object. The tags are treated like any other custom component.Notice that you can use also an expression in the If you want to have complete control over the rendering of your components you can use Riot components rely on browsers rendering so you must be aware of certain situations where your components might not render their template properly.This markup is not valid if not injected in a Before we can get into the details about creating a state within our component, it's important to note that state can only be created in a class component. We then take that new state and merge it with our existing state to create an up-to-date version of our state.To communicate with our store, we’ve got three main areas that update independently based on what’s stored in it.

Nancy Argentino Find A Grave, Portable Solar Powered Air Conditioner, Food Basics Careers Kitchener, Lil Uzi Vert 2 Luv Is 2 Rage, Why Was Microsoft Binder Discontinued, Captain Birdseye Meme, Raspberry Pi Minecraft Server 2019, Rocket Travel Inc Chicago, Microsoft Publisher Logo, Morton Gould Stringmusic, Vlasic Pickles Stork, South Fork Ross Creek Trail, 5pm Boston Time In Sydney, London Derby Chelsea Vs Arsenal, Castaic Population 2019, Games Like We Rule, President Trump's Fiscal 2021 Budget, Mastercard Business Card Login, Napoleon Dynamite - Tina, Working For Warner Bros, Antonio Candreva Wife, Carolyn Claire Portillo, Smashed Film Review, Gunna Fan Twitter, Alessandro Florenzi Sofifa, Assamese Calendar Year, If This Ain't Love, Amd Business Model, Sample Letter To Congressman Asking For Assistance, Bru Instant Coffee Walmart, Snake Catchers In Ramamurthy Nagar, I5-9300h Vs Ryzen 5 3600, Martin Marietta Jobs Colorado, Edmonton Winter 2019, Juventus JACKET 2020, Whatsapp Bio For Girls, The Wild Plum, Bug Fables False Monarch, How Old Is Wendy Woo, 17 Public Square, Toshiba Singapore Laptop, 21 May 2020, Mike Reilly Trade, Richard Chavez Children, Tanner Pearson Trade, Skyscraper Imdb Rating, Red Christmas Flower, Window Tint Kit, Jadakiss Alchemist Songs, Miss Representation Reflection, Tweakin Lil Kel, Machine Gun Funk (Parliament Sample), Granville Redmond Actor, Can Yorkie Poos Be Left Alone, Kanashii Ureshii Lyrics Genius, Peter Gunz Birthday, Alta Camelback Shooting, Kiko Alonso Highlights, Hisense Smart TV, Playlive Nation Fortnite Tournament, Thomas Meunier, Tottenham, Why Is Macerich Stock Down, Baps Calendar 2020 Ekadashi, Tx 32 Wiki, Close Movie Wiki, The Keg Menu With Prices, Lithium Solar Batteries 48v, John Keeble Wife, St Bonaventure Basketball Espn, Code Org Game Lab Games, Stadium View Apartments, Wlos Weather Alert, SoFi Logo Vector, Nokia 3310 4g Usa, Axl Rose Before And Now, Bad Moon Full Movie Online, Twilio Api Video Call, Tweakin Lil Kel, The Keg Celebration Kit, Samsung Foundry Locations, Devil Name For Pubg, Moyai Emoji Location On The Keyboard, Pokemon Twitter Japan, What Happened To Trona, Ca, Samsung Galaxy M30 Band, Ann Roth Movies, Laodicean Church Meaning, Coquitlam College Ranking, Update Mac Graphics Driver, James Clapper Age, Bmw Organizational Chart 2020, Arista Networks Wiki, Boats For Rent, Introduction To Hvac Systems Pdf, Brooklyn Beckham What I See Review, Top Of The Rock Tempe Happy Hour, Colton Ellis Rood, Allison Gabriel Actress Age, Argos Newry Reopening,

riot js state management